    The Andy Warhol Museum

    The Andy Warhol Museum is a significant LGBT+ attraction in Pittsburgh. It's the largest museums dedicated to a single artist in the USA. As well as housing a large permanent collection of Andy Warhol originals, it hosts regular gay events in Pittsburgh.

    You'll see many of Andy's most iconic artworks, including over 12,000 paintings. It opened in 1994 and it's a must-see when you're in Pittsburgh.
